titleOfInvention Use of a halogenated salt of tetraphenylphosphonium as a smoke-producing agent and smoke-producing pyrotechnic composition incorporating such material
abstract The invention relates to the use of at least one halogenated salt of tetraphenylphosphonium as a smoke-producing agent in a pyrotechnic composition intended to provide masking of an objective with respect to electromagnetic radiation in a given wavelength range. The invention also relates to a smoke-producing pyrotechnic composition comprising at least one halogenated salt of tetraphenylphosphonium.
